☐ Studio orientation — take the new starter to the Pinefold training studio (Level 3, past the kitchenette). Show them the booking sheet, the camera cart, and where to return lapel mics. Studio door stays locked between sessions. They'll need the keypad code below to get in.

door code, tagug-yafof: bdg-OSVVCL-72724422

Action item (P2, owner: Merrow): vendor all third-party fonts into the Quillbox plugin bundle. The outage traced to a remote font fetch timing out at kiosk boot; we will not allow network font loads again. Plugin authors must ship fonts locally and respect the loader's size and retry budgets. Cache eviction follows the same knobs. The enforced limits are listed below.

constants for yaduf-fahag:
BUDGETS = {
    "kelix": 528,
    "briwyn": 734,
}

Q: My catalogue import into Shelfwright stalled partway through — what should I do?

A: Partial imports usually mean the source file contains records with missing shelf identifiers. Shelfwright skips malformed rows but halts entirely if more than 5% of a batch fails validation. Download the import log from the admin panel, fix the flagged rows, and re-upload; already-imported records are deduplicated automatically, so re-running is safe. If the log itself shows no errors yet the import still stalls, contact the catalogue services desk.

escalation mailbox, bagef-bagag: oliax.drumir.jorath@crelvolabs.test